What is a key risk associated with using mechanical restraints?

Explanation:
The key risk associated with using mechanical restraints is the potential for physical injury and psychological trauma. Mechanical restraints can impose significant physical limitations on an individual's movement, which can lead to discomfort, injury, or even long-term physical harm if not used properly. For instance, individuals may experience bruising, pressure sores, or fractures as a result of being restrained. Psychologically, the use of restraints can evoke feelings of helplessness, fear, and humiliation, leading to trauma that can affect a person's mental health and trust in caregivers or institutions. This dual risk—both physical and emotional—highlights the critical importance of using restraints only when absolutely necessary and in a manner that prioritizes the safety and dignity of the individual whenever possible.
